Inter and Nike have dropped their new third equipment for the 2025/26 season – a Whole 90-inspired design that revives one among Nike’s most iconic templates from the 2000s.
The shirt retains the trademark T90 aesthetic, full with the centralised crest and framed chest panel, however this time it arrives in a colourway by no means earlier than seen at San Siro: a daring Thunder Gray base reduce by means of with hanging Security Orange trims.
Inter have lengthy used orange of their third shirts, however hardly ever as a secondary tone. Right here, it really works in dramatic style, with the intense accents sparking brightly towards the darker tones as they run alongside the neckline, sleeves and crest border.
The retro-style cuffs, completed with the traditional T90 sample, solely add to the nostalgia, whereas Nike’s newest Dri-FIT ADV know-how brings fashionable consolation, breathability and freedom of motion.
The equipment will debut on September 21 when Inter face Sassuolo in Serie A, and is accessible now by way of Nike, the membership’s official on-line retailer, and choose retailers worldwide.
With Chelsea, Barcelona and Paris Saint-Germain additionally receiving their very own T90 remixes this season, Inter’s model stands tall as a retro throwback that captures the enjoyment and free-flowing expression of 2000s soccer – precisely the type of vitality the Nerazzurri will hope to channel on the pitch.
